In re Shoft Shipyard P Ltd (GST AAR Gujarat) Shoft Shipyard P Ltd. is not liable for GST on interest and arbitration costs received from Goa Shipyard Ltd. (GSL) concerning a shipbuilding contract from 2009. The core issue was whether these receipts, stemming from an arbitration award for a pre-GST era supply, attract Goods and Services Tax. The applicant had completed a ship hull construction and towing for GSL, with most payments received, except for ₹1.39 crore which GSL withheld due to an alleged mistake in another contract.
